Evening all just wondering what type of power you would get from a uk classic turbo with the following mods:-
vf34
electronic boost controller
Fmic
550 injectors
Cone air filter
Ported and wrapped headers with matching up-pipe
Uprated fuel pump
Ap racing clutch
And re-map
A bloke who goes to my gym has these on his 98 classic and swears blind he has 380bhp asked for the proof (dyno printout) but my argument is wouldn't he need a new gearbox for that type of power as he is Adamant it is still on the standard uk box also I have a vf34 with other mods and thought 360bhp at a push was the max this turbo could achieve I think he is talking **** or is he telling the truth

I think Enginetuner had an Impreza on a VF34 with loads of modifications that made in the region of 370bhp.

I had an S202 which uses a VF34 which was mapped by Bob Rawle and achieved 348bhp, with ported headers, up pipe, uprated injectors etc it should had achieved around 370bhp but that would have been at the upper limit of the VF34.

TBH I think your mate is probably talking out of his behind unless he would like to provide a RR printout to the contrary...
